What Factors Should Be Evaluated When Selecting Spark Plugs for Gen 1 SBC?

The factors to evaluate when selecting spark plugs for Gen 1 Small Block Chevy (SBC) often include compatibility, heat range, material, and gap size.

  1. Compatibility with engine specifications
  2. Heat range
  3. Material type (copper, platinum, iridium)
  4. Gap size
  5. Intended use (street, racing, towing)
  6. Brand reputation
  7. Cost considerations

Understanding these factors helps one navigate the choices available and make an informed decision.

1. Compatibility with Engine Specifications:
Compatibility with engine specifications is critical when choosing spark plugs for Gen 1 SBC. The spark plugs must match the engine’s requirements for dimensions and threading. Mismatching can lead to performance issues and engine damage. Most Gen 1 SBC engines utilize a 14mm thread size with a 3/4 inch hex, but verifying the specific model’s requirements is vital.

2. Heat Range:
Heat range refers to the ability of a spark plug to dissipate heat from the combustion chamber. Selecting the correct heat range is essential to prevent pre-ignition and fouling. A plug that is too hot may cause pre-ignition, while one that is too cold can lead to fouling. A general rule of thumb is to use a spark plug with a heat range suitable for the intended performance of the vehicle. For Gen 1 SBC, the standard range typically falls between 5 and 6.

3. Material Type (Copper, Platinum, Iridium):
Material type plays a significant role in the performance and longevity of the spark plug. Copper plugs offer good conductivity and are often less expensive, making them ideal for casual users. Platinum and iridium plugs provide greater durability and longer service life due to their resistance to wear, making them suitable for high-performance applications. For instance, iridium plugs can last up to 100,000 miles, compared to 20,000 miles for copper plugs.

4. Gap Size:
Gap size affects the electrical spark that ignites the air-fuel mixture. The ideal gap size for Gen 1 SBC usually ranges from 0.035 to 0.045 inches, depending on the engine’s modifications and performance goals. Proper gap size ensures optimal combustion efficiency and engine performance.

5. Intended Use (Street, Racing, Towing):
The intended use of the vehicle significantly affects the choice of spark plugs. For street driving, standard copper or platinum plugs may suffice. For racing, high-performance iridium plugs are often preferred to withstand extreme conditions. For towing, durable plugs that offer reliability under load are recommended.

6. Brand Reputation:
Brand reputation can impact trust in the longevity and performance of spark plugs. Established brands such as AC Delco, NGK, and Bosch often provide reliable options. Customer reviews and expert opinions can serve as guides in evaluating brand quality.

7. Cost Considerations:
Cost considerations can influence the final choice. While cheaper options may attract buyers, investing in quality spark plugs can enhance performance and longevity, leading to savings in the long run. Effective budgeting is key to finding the right balance between cost and performance.

What Common Issues Arise with Gen 1 SBC Spark Plugs and How Can They Be Fixed?

The common issues that arise with Gen 1 SBC (Small Block Chevy) spark plugs include fouling, improper heat range, and poor installation. These issues can often be resolved with proper maintenance and adjustments.

  1. Fouling
  2. Improper heat range
  3. Poor installation

To delve deeper into these issues, it is important to understand each one clearly.

  1. Fouling:
    Fouling occurs when the spark plugs become coated with deposits from oil, fuel, or carbon. This buildup disrupts the electrical spark, leading to poor engine performance. Factors contributing to fouling include excessive oil consumption, incorrect fuel mixture, or inefficient combustion. Regular cleaning and periodic replacement of spark plugs can help mitigate fouling. It is advisable to check the condition of the spark plugs during routine maintenance for any signs of fouling.

  2. Improper Heat Range:
    Improper heat range refers to the spark plug’s inability to dissipate heat effectively. A spark plug that is too hot can cause pre-ignition, while one that is too cold may lead to fouling. The correct heat range varies based on engine configuration and usage. For example, a racing engine may require a different heat range than a daily driver. Consulting the manufacturer’s specifications helps select the appropriate spark plug for specific applications and conditions.

  3. Poor Installation:
    Poor installation of spark plugs can result in several issues, including cross-threading, improper torque, and incorrect gap settings. Each spark plug must be installed correctly to ensure optimal engine operation. Using a torque wrench to achieve the manufacturer’s recommended torque is essential. Additionally, verifying the spark plug gap with a gauge before installation can prevent misfiring and improve performance. It is beneficial to follow installation guidelines carefully for an effective setup.
